The Biotherapeutics and Genetics Medicine department within Discovery Research is seeking a highly motivated research scientist to join the Molecular Core team at AbbVie Bioresearch Center (ABC). The ABC site, based in Worcester, MA, offers the unique setting where Biotherapeutics discovery, development and manufacturing coexist in one location. The Molecular Core interacts with multidisciplinary groups across AbbVie focused on developing therapies for Immunology, Neurology and Oncology diseases. We utilize innovative approaches and best-in-class platforms to enable successful antibody discovery against complex targets.
